Description
A beautifully extended bungalow with an excellent flow to the accommodation, presented in immaculate condition throughout. The property sits on a secluded plot with a southerly-facing garden, double garage and a generous amount of parking. It is conveniently located for access to the A31, and bus routes to Winchester, Alresford and Alton.
The property is approached from the driveway, with the front door opening to a welcoming entrance hall, with an inset brush mat, cloaks cupboards, a walk-in storage room, and an airing cupboard housing a pressurised water tank. The spacious kitchen/dining room features a range of wood-effect kitchen units and drawers, with worktops and tiling above, a 1 1/2 bowl ceramic sink, and built-in appliances which include an eye-level double oven, halogen hob with extractor hood, a dishwasher, washer/drier and wine cooler. The sitting room features a wood-burning stove in a brick surround and slate hearth, and French doors which open to a private patio area.
The sizeable main bedroom has its own en-suite shower room and French. doors, which open onto the secondary patio and rear garden. There are two further double bedrooms, and a bathroom with a bath and separate shower enclosure. Bedroom four is currently used as a study. Outside, the driveway has been recently block paved and offers parking for several cars. The double garage has an electrically-operated roller shutter door and houses the boiler, which is oil-fired. The front garden is laid to lawn and a gate to the side of the bungalow leads through to the main patio area, with a brick log store. The rear garden is mainly laid to lawn, with a paved terrace adjoining the rear of the bungalow, outside lighting, a garden tap and garden shed. To the rear of the garden, there is a vegetable garden with a greenhouse.
Ropley is a sought after village where newcomers will be readily welcomed by the community and there is plenty of opportunity to join in with the multitude of local clubs and events should you wish to. It is a quiet village, but has easy access to the A31 and A32 which allow access to London, Winchester and the Midlands. Mainline rail access to London is from Petersfield and Alton. There is a good primary school in the village with a secondary school in nearby Alresford and sixth form education available in both Winchester and Alton.
